Tachometer, Victometer Centrifugal, 1920s USSR The glass is intactThis is a WWI or Post WWI vintage aircraft or laboratory tachometer "Victometer" made by the Jos W Jones Co. This is a centrifugal tachometer: as the rotation of the engine shaft rotates a cable attached to the case, flyweights rotate around an internal axis.
